
Steve Hansen
Steve Hansen is a highly respected rugby coach from New Zealand, best known for his tenure as head coach of the All Blacks, where he led the team to significant successes including the 2015 Rugby World Cup victory. His coaching philosophy emphasizes strategic gameplay and player development, earning him a reputation as one of the sport's leading figures.
Born on May 07, 1960 (64 years old)
